diss
verb
UK/dɪs/
US/dɪs/
Definitions of diss verb
- Transitive(及物動詞)
to treat someone with disrespect or contempt; to insult or scorn someone.
不尊重;輕視;怠慢
He dissed the boss in front of everyone.
他在大家面前不尊重老闆。
I can't believe she dissed my efforts like that.
我不敢相信她那樣輕視我的努力。
Don't diss people online; it's not cool.
不要在網上怠慢別人;這樣不酷。
